Benefits of using a deposit bond when buying investment property off-the-plan.
Buying off-the-plan comes with its own set of challenges. Market fluctuations make it difficult to estimate the property’s final value, and unexpected construction delays can impact your investment.
A deposit bond for an investment property is a flexible financial solution that aligns with the longer settlement periods that are typical of these developments. Unlike cash deposits, which can tie up your funds for months or even years, deposit bonds provide a financial guarantee without locking away your capital. This makes them particularly appealing to investors who want to secure future developments while maintaining liquidity for other opportunities or expenses.
Additionally, deposit bonds are valid for extended timeframes – often up to 5.5 years – giving both buyers and sellers peace of mind throughout the construction process.

1. Application process
Submit your application to Deposit Power with details about the property purchase and your financial position.
2. Quick approval
You’ll receive approval almost immediately and your digital deposit bond will be delivered to your device within minutes.
3. Purchase and settlement
Present the digital deposit bond to the seller or real estate agent instead of a cash deposit when signing the contract of sale.
Pay the full purchase price, including the deposit amount, at settlement. The deposit bond expires once settlement is completed.

Do all sellers accept deposit bonds for investment properties?
Most sellers accept deposit bonds for an investment property. However, it’s important to confirm with the seller or their agent before proceeding. Some sales contracts may need to be modified to specifically allow for deposit bonds.
Are deposit bonds suitable for off-the-plan investment properties?
Absolutely! Deposit bonds are particularly well-suited for off-the-plan purchases, as they can be issued for extended periods to match longer settlement timeframes. This makes them ideal for investors looking to secure future developments.
How long is a deposit bond valid for investment property purchases?
Deposit Power issues bonds for both short-term (up to 6 months) and long-term (up to 5.5 years) periods. The term is typically matched to your expected settlement date, making our deposit bonds flexible for various investment scenarios.
If your property settlement date changes or if you need extra time, you can often renew or extend the deposit bond. Deposit Power offers flexibility in extending the bond’s validity for an additional fee. This flexibility can help you manage unexpected delays while still maintaining the security of your property transaction.
How much does a deposit bond cost for an investment property?
Deposit Power charges a one-off fee to issue the deposit bond for an investment property. There are no other fees or ongoing charges involved.
The fee for a short-term deposit bond (with a term of up to 6 months) is calculated as a percentage of the deposit bond amount. Fees for long-term deposit bonds are based on the deposit bond amount and term required.
